When the body doesn’t get enough sleep, it triggers a cascade of physical, mental, and emotional consequences. Physically, sleep deprivation weakens the immune system, making the body more susceptible to illnesses and slowing recovery from infections. It also disrupts hormonal balance, leading to increased appetite, weight gain, and a higher risk of chronic conditions like diabetes and heart disease. Mentally, lack of sleep impairs cognitive functions such as memory, focus, and decision-making, while emotionally, it heightens stress, irritability, and the risk of mood disorders like anxiety and depression. Over time, chronic sleep deprivation can severely impact overall health and quality of life, underscoring the critical importance of adequate rest.

Cognitive Impairment: Memory, focus, and decision-making abilities decline significantly without adequate sleep

Sleep deprivation doesn't just leave you feeling groggy; it actively sabotages your brain's ability to function. Think of your brain as a high-performance computer. Just as a computer slows down and glitches when overloaded, your brain struggles to process information efficiently when sleep-deprived. This manifests as a noticeable decline in cognitive abilities, particularly memory, focus, and decision-making.

Studies show that even a single night of poor sleep can impair memory consolidation, the process of transferring information from short-term to long-term storage. This means you're more likely to forget names, appointments, and even important details from a meeting.

Imagine trying to read a complex report while someone constantly interrupts you. That's akin to the experience of trying to focus when sleep-deprived. Your attention span shrinks, making it difficult to concentrate on tasks for extended periods. This scattered focus leads to increased errors, decreased productivity, and a frustrating sense of mental fog.

Consider the consequences in high-stakes situations. A sleep-deprived doctor might misread a patient's chart, a tired driver could miss a crucial road sign, or a fatigued executive might make a poor financial decision.

The impact on decision-making is particularly alarming. Sleep deprivation impairs the prefrontal cortex, the brain region responsible for rational thought and impulse control. This can lead to impulsive choices, difficulty weighing risks and rewards, and a tendency to prioritize short-term gratification over long-term goals.

Mood Disorders: Sleep deprivation increases irritability, anxiety, and risk of depression

Sleep deprivation doesn’t just leave you yawning; it rewires your emotional landscape. Research shows that even one night of poor sleep can increase irritability by 30%, turning minor frustrations into major triggers. This isn’t just anecdotal—studies using functional MRI scans reveal that sleep-deprived brains exhibit heightened activity in the amygdala, the brain’s emotional alarm center, while the prefrontal cortex, responsible for rational decision-making, becomes sluggish. The result? You’re more likely to snap at a colleague, argue with a partner, or overreact to a spilled coffee. For adults aged 18–64, the recommended 7–9 hours of sleep isn’t just a guideline—it’s a buffer against emotional volatility.

Anxiety thrives in the shadow of sleep deprivation. When you’re short on sleep, your body produces higher levels of cortisol, the stress hormone, while simultaneously reducing serotonin, the mood stabilizer. This hormonal imbalance creates a fertile ground for anxiety disorders. A 2018 study published in *Nature Communications* found that individuals with chronic sleep disturbances were 30% more likely to develop generalized anxiety disorder. Practical tip: establish a bedtime routine that includes dimming lights 1–2 hours before sleep to signal your body to wind down, reducing the risk of cortisol spikes.

Depression and sleep deprivation often form a vicious cycle. Sleep-deprived individuals are 5 times more likely to develop depressive symptoms, according to a meta-analysis in *JAMA Psychiatry*. The reason lies in the disruption of REM sleep, which plays a critical role in emotional processing. Without adequate REM sleep, negative emotions linger, and the brain struggles to reset its emotional baseline. For those already managing depression, prioritizing sleep hygiene—such as avoiding screens before bed and maintaining a consistent sleep schedule—can be as crucial as medication or therapy.

Weakened Immunity: Lack of sleep reduces the body’s ability to fight infections

Sleep deprivation doesn't just leave you feeling groggy; it actively sabotages your immune system. During sleep, your body produces and distributes cytokines, proteins crucial for fighting inflammation and infection. Studies show that even a single night of sleep deprivation (less than 6 hours) can significantly reduce cytokine production, leaving you more susceptible to viruses like the common cold.

Think of it like this: your immune system is a well-oiled machine, and sleep is the fuel. Without enough fuel, the machine sputters and stalls, leaving you vulnerable to invading pathogens.

This vulnerability isn't just theoretical. Research consistently links chronic sleep deprivation (less than 7 hours per night for adults) to an increased risk of developing illnesses like the flu, pneumonia, and even more serious infections. A study published in the journal *Sleep* found that people who slept less than 5 hours a night were nearly 5 times more likely to catch a cold compared to those who slept 7-8 hours.

This isn't just about catching a sniffle; a weakened immune system can also hinder recovery from existing illnesses, prolonging symptoms and potentially leading to complications.

The impact of sleep on immunity isn't limited to fighting off colds. Sleep deprivation can also impair the effectiveness of vaccinations. A study on hepatitis B vaccination found that individuals who slept less than 6 hours the night before vaccination had a significantly lower antibody response compared to those who slept 7-9 hours. This means their bodies produced fewer protective antibodies, potentially leaving them less protected against the virus.

Metabolic Issues: Increases risk of obesity, diabetes, and hormonal imbalances

Sleep deprivation disrupts the delicate balance of hormones that regulate hunger, metabolism, and glucose processing. Ghrelin, the "hunger hormone," increases, while leptin, the "fullness hormone," decreases. This hormonal shift creates a perfect storm for overeating and weight gain. Studies show that individuals sleeping less than 6 hours per night are 55% more likely to become obese compared to those getting 7-9 hours.

The link between sleep and diabetes is equally concerning. Sleep deprivation impairs insulin sensitivity, making it harder for cells to absorb glucose from the bloodstream. This insulin resistance is a precursor to type 2 diabetes. Research indicates that individuals with chronic sleep deprivation have a 30% higher risk of developing diabetes.

Physical Health Risks: Elevates blood pressure, heart disease, and stroke risks

Chronic sleep deprivation acts as a silent saboteur, quietly elevating blood pressure to dangerous levels. During sleep, the body regulates stress hormones, which influence blood vessel constriction and relaxation. When sleep is cut short, these hormones remain elevated, causing blood vessels to constrict and forcing the heart to work harder. Over time, this strain leads to hypertension, a condition affecting nearly half of American adults. Even losing as little as 90 minutes of sleep per night can raise systolic blood pressure by 5-10 mmHg, pushing individuals into the prehypertension or hypertension range. For those already at risk, this is a ticking time bomb.

Consider the heart, a muscle relentlessly pumping blood through the body. Sleep deprivation disrupts its rhythm, increasing the risk of irregular heartbeats (arrhythmias) and reducing its ability to recover from stress. Studies show that adults sleeping less than 6 hours nightly are 20% more likely to develop heart disease compared to those getting 7-8 hours. The mechanism? Sleep loss triggers inflammation and impairs glucose metabolism, both precursors to atherosclerosis, where arteries harden and narrow. This isn’t just a concern for the elderly; young adults with poor sleep habits are equally vulnerable, as the damage accumulates silently over years.

Stroke, often viewed as a sudden event, is frequently the culmination of years of neglect—including sleep neglect. Sleep deprivation exacerbates stroke risk by promoting blood clot formation and weakening blood vessels. Research indicates that individuals sleeping less than 5 hours a night have a 45% higher stroke risk than those sleeping 7-8 hours. This is particularly alarming for middle-aged individuals (40-60 years old), who may juggle work, family, and social demands at the expense of sleep. Even one night of poor sleep can elevate stroke risk markers like blood pressure and inflammation, making consistency in sleep habits non-negotiable.
